30-Day Average SOFR

30-Day Average SOFR is the base rate for most floating rate commercial real estate debt in the United States. An applicable spread is added on top of 30-Day SOFR to reach the all-in-interest rate; however, as the base rate rises so does the all-in-interest rate. The chart is interactive.
